  1. 51. Why does the miller ware a white hat.
    To keep his head warm.
    52. Trip, trap, round the house, in every hole?
    The wind.
    53. What word of seven letters spells the same backwards as forwards.
    Reviver.
    54. Eight arms but can't stand. a wooden leg but has no hand, its often wet but can't feel, can you guess that silly riddle?
    An umbrella.
    55. When is a rock not a rock?
    When it is a shamrock.
